A Salisbury HR company has celebrated 15 years as “the small business HR experts” trusted by over 140 businesses.
Access2 Human Resources marked the milestone anniversary in March with its team of 10 with cake and office celebrations.
Founded in 2010, the agency works to keep business owners out of costly and stressful employment tribunals by offering specialist advice on HR and employment law.
Since then, Access2 Human Resources has delivered support to over 140 businesses and generated dozens of 5-star Google reviews.
Managing Director Dan Jenkins said he was incredibly proud of how far the company has progressed over the last 15 years.
Dan added: “As a small business ourselves, we know how challenging it can be to keep on top of your HR functions. Our role is to make sure a business owner can manage their HR efficiently so they can focus on running their business.
"With the rise of flexible working and increases in employee rights, Human Resources has begun to play an even bigger role in the small business world in recent years.
"Based in Salisbury, Wiltshire, our highly experienced team provides HR services and support to businesses locally and across the UK."
